## Telemetry ingest: quick reference

The Furrowline gateway accepts equipment telemetry at `/v2/ingest` over HTTPS only. Payloads are batched JSON, max 500 readings, gzip accepted. Rejections return 422 with a per-reading error array; retry only the failed subset. Rate limit is per fleet, not per machine — a runaway harvester can starve the whole account. Health lives at `/v2/status`; anything but 200 means page the pipeline owner. All ingest calls authenticate with the bearer token below.

bearer token for yagef-yahaf: eyJhbGciOiJIUzI1NiIsInR5cCI6IkpXVCJ9.eyJzdWIiOiIjTGyX4q1qSIn0.o7LtVLNaptGl

Building access — top-floor quiet room, Aldgrove Tower. Night shift reference. The quiet room (7Q) is badge-restricted after 22:00. Cleaning crew access: Tuesdays only. No food, no equipment storage, lights on motion timer. Report faulty blinds or the rattling vent via the facilities queue, not this page. Lone workers must sign the night register at the 7th-floor desk before using the room. The main reader accepts staff badges; the secondary keypad is the fallback. If the reader is down, use the code below.

turnstile pass: bdg-YEOZLM-79341408

Heads up: if the Lintrock baseline file in the Quarrow repo drifts from main, CI fails with a "stale baseline" error even when the code is fine. Quick fix is to regenerate the baseline on a clean checkout and re-push. If a customer build is blocked, confirm the failing run matches the token below before escalating.

build token for yadug-yagag: htk21_c863c33eb8b82c0c9c152

Welcome to the Inkmill plugin program. Your plugin hooks into the Inkmill markdown pipeline after tokenization but before sanitization, so never emit raw HTML. Sandbox credentials are provisioned per author; if your sandbox session ever gets locked out, restore access using the recovery phrase below.

unlock words, fawig-bagef: olidor-holir-istox-holath-tamys-quenion-giliel